In a strategic move to enhance customer experiences while grappling with reduced budgets, 59% of Singaporean brands are planning to implement generative artificial intelligence (AI), according to a recent report by Adobe.

The report highlights that the majority of employees in Singapore (94%) are already utilizing generative AI in various marketing and customer experience campaigns.

Application Areas: Within this framework, employees are primarily employing text-to-image generators for creating promotional brand materials and content (58%). Additionally, they are using generative AI to develop concepts and mockups for campaigns (55%). Conversational AI tools are also finding their place, with 50% of employees utilizing them for copy generation, research, and insights.

Formal Rollouts: Despite employee enthusiasm for generative AI, the technology has been formally rolled out in only three in every ten Singaporean brands. This indicates a significant gap between employee usage and formal business implementation.

The findings underscore the growing importance of generative AI in augmenting customer experiences, especially in the context of budget constraints. As brands continue to navigate economic challenges, AI-driven solutions appear to be a promising avenue for delivering exceptional customer experiences.
